Chapter 13: Saying Goodbye


Bob awoke to the sound of someone beating on the door. He looked at the clock.....7:30. Bob knew there was only one person who would get him up at 7:30 in the morning.

“BOB OPEN THIS DOOR!” Scott screamed from outside. “I KNOW YOUR IN THERE!”

Much to Bob’s surprise it was Scott, he thought it was Clint. He lazily walked to the door and opened it. Scott looked at Bob who was half asleep and scratching his head.

“Hey, good morning,” Scott said cheerfully. As he walked in he noticed that there was only one bed that had been slept in. Sarah was still sleeping in one of them. Scott spun around with his mouth wide open.

“Would you mind explaining this to me?” Scott asked as he waved his hands over Sarah’s bed.

“No no no no!” Bob said in a loud whisper. “It’s not what it looks like. See last night Sarah poured water on me and it not only soaked me but it soaked my bed. She refused to let me sleep on the floor so we slept in the same bed. Nothing happened,” Bob blurted out as fast as he could. Scott began to laugh.

“Bob relax! you look like your about to have a nervous breakdown,” Scott laughed. His laughter woke Sarah up and she rubbed her eyes.

“Good morning Sleeping Bueaty! How was your night?” Scott laughed.

“Huh?” Sarah sleepliy replied.

“Get out Scott!” Bob demanded as he pushed his brother out the door and slamed it in his face.

“Hey, what’s up with that?” Scott yelled with his hand pointing to the door.

Bob walked over to Sarah who was just beginning to regain her sight. He stared at her in her white tank top with ‘Sleep like a baby’ printed on the front.

“Cute pj’s,” he commented.

“What? Oh these? Thanks,” she said as she sat up. She looked in his eyes and remembered the night before. She loved being held by him, it felt so good to have someone just hug her and hold her as she let all of her emotions out. She stood up on her knees and wrapped her arms around his neck and began to cry again.

“I want to thank you for last night, that meant more to me then you will ever know. Your such a special person to me. Thank you so much,” Sarah sobbed. He held her tightly and felt her shoulders thrust from her heavy crying.

“You don’t have to thank me Sarah. I’m just glad I could be there for you,” Bob said as he softly patted her back. Slowly her sobs lessened and soon they were just sitting hugging eachother. Sarah took a deep breath and removed her arms from Bob’s neck.

“I should take my shower. It’s almost time to leave,” Sarah quietly stood up and grabbed her dress. She walked into the bathroom and turned on the shower.

The funeral was at St. Rose’s Catholic Chruch. It was a bueatiful church and a beautiful ceremony, but it wasn’t enough for Sarah. For Sarah, this wasn’t closure. She knew what she wanted to do after the ceremony. She wanted her own time with her aunt, and nothing was going to stop her. After the ceremony Sarah and Bob crept back inside the church. They now stood at the top of the aisle, hand in hand. Sarah slowly walked down the aisle with Bob watching her. She walked onto the alter and pressed play on the cd player. ‘Wind Beneath My Wings’ began to echo through the church. Sarah took the brass case that was holding Mari Jo’s ashes and held the case close to her chest and began to sob. Bob walked down the aisle and sat down next to Sarah. He placed his hand on her shoulder.

“Go ahead Sarah,” Bob encouraged her as he took her hand in his. She sqeezed his hand for strength, then began her goodbye.

“Hey M.J.! Hows heaven? Make sure God gives you a lot of glass hearts and make sure you put on all the parties because your the best at that. I can’t tell you how much I love you and miss you. I hope your out of pain, which I’m sure you are. Julie is going to have a tough time without you. She loved you so much, she always said that you were her best friend. I’ll help her through boy troubles, and I’ll take care of anyone who messes with her feelings. And then theres little Andria. Geeze M.J. she’s six! Why? Why now? I guess I’m kind of angry. What you did was so selfish! Think of your daughters Julie and Andria. How are they going to take this? They loved you so much. But I’m not that angry. I just love you so much. There is something I want you to know. And that’s how much I admired you and still do. You were so strong, upbeat and fun. We had the best times I’ve ever had in my life. But most of all I want you to know how bueatiful you were. You truly were the most bueatiful woman alive, at least in my eyes. My goal in life is to be just like you, and although I know I will never live up to you. To end this farewell I would like to dedicate ‘Wind Beneath My Wings’ to you, my hero. I love you M.J.! Goodbye,” Sarah sobbed. She turned to Bob and buried her face in his chest. She clutched the brass case and whispered, “I was blessed because I was loved by her, Bob.”

“I know Sarah, I know,” Bob whispered.
